ZIP Code 66086: frequently asked questions
- What is the median home value in ZIP Code 66086?
- The median home value in ZIP Code 66086 is $325,900, higher than 73%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much is property tax in ZIP Code 66086?
- The median annual property tax in ZIP Code 66086 is $4,121, an effective rate of 1% of home value.
- Is ZIP Code 66086 expensive to live in?
- Homes in ZIP Code 66086 cost about 3.31× the median household income, higher than 61%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- What is the average rent in ZIP Code 66086?
- The median gross rent in ZIP Code 66086 is $1,229 a month, higher than 73%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much have home prices grown in ZIP Code 66086?
- Home prices in ZIP Code 66086 have moved 56% over the past five years (3.8% in the past year), per the FHFA House Price Index.
- What is the weather like in ZIP Code 66086?
- ZIP Code 66086 averages 55.2°F year-round, summer highs near 89°F, winter lows around 20.9°F (NOAA 1991–2020 normals). It sees about 12.2 inches of snow a year.
- Is ZIP Code 66086 at risk of flooding or natural disasters?
- ZIP Code 66086's FEMA National Risk Index score is 75.7 (higher than 64% of U.S. ZIP codes). Its greatest modeled natural hazard is tornado.
